Description:
I am running a current version of dapper, and have two printers
configured via gnome-cups-manager. The local printer HP PSC2175 is
connected via USB, and functions correctly. I also have a network
printer (HP Laserjet 1200) configured via ipp.
The jobs to the ipp printer print correctly, but cups-gnome-manager
continues to report that the job is still printing. Upon reboot the
same job will reprint. If you manually cancel the job via the gnome-
cups-manager or via lprm, "top" reports that ipp is consuming 100% cpu,
and the ipp job must be manually canceled.
This occurs on two separate dapper installations both using cups as a
server not client.
